TDS U/s. 194J not applicable on Fee for allowing use of technical System

December 8, 2017 9276 Views 0 comment Print

Section 194J would have application only when the technology or technical knowledge, experiences/ skills of a person is made available to others which can be further used by him for its own purpose and not where by using technical systems, services are rendered to others.

Amount received pursuant to non-existing agreement is Deemed dividend U/s. 2(22)(e)

December 8, 2017 747 Views 0 comment Print

Amount received by assessee form a closely held company in the guise of an agreement having no existence in the eyes of law, was to be assessed as deemed dividend under section 2(22)(e) in assessee’s hands on account of his substantial shareholding.

Exemption u/s 54F cannot be denied merely for Property Purchase in wife name

December 8, 2017 22512 Views 1 comment Print

Merely for the reason that new residential house property has been purchased by assessee in wife name, same cannot be basis for denial of deduction claimed u/s 54F.

Depreciation @ 60% allowable on Software used for imparting training

December 7, 2017 6408 Views 0 comment Print

Where assessee developed various educational software/special courses for imparting education, then assessee was correct in claiming depreciation at 60 per cent treating same as software based on the facts that these were specially designed computer softwares

Abated assessments cannot be disturbed if no incriminating material found during search

December 6, 2017 5166 Views 0 comment Print

Legislature had conferred powers on AO to just follow assessments already concluded unless there is an incriminating material found in search to disturb concluded assessment.
